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• The impact of the proposal upon the residential amenity of neighbouring occupiers with regard to overbearing impact upon the occupiers of 15 Telford Road

What decided it

The existence of a material fallback position in the form of the previously granted permission, combined with the Inspector's assessment that the proposed extension would not result in unacceptable overbearing impact when compared to the existing utility room and neighbouring extensions, determined that the appeal should be allowed.
